Understanding Hormones and Sleep

Before we jump into the routine, it’s essential to understand how hormones play a role in our sleep.

The Hormones at Play

  • Cortisol: This stress hormone spikes during the day and should dip at night. High cortisol levels can disrupt our sleep.
  • Melatonin: Known as the sleep hormone, melatonin helps regulate our sleep-wake cycle. A lack of melatonin can lead to tossing and turning.
  • Progesterone: This hormone has a calming effect. If it’s low, you might find it harder to relax and sleep soundly.

The magic of my routine lies in gently nudging these hormones back into balance.

The Lazy Girl’s Hormone Reset Routine

Morning Rituals 🌅

1. Wake Up Naturally

– Open those curtains and let the sunlight in. Natural light helps regulate your circadian rhythm.

– Avoid hitting snooze! Set a consistent wake-up time, even on weekends.

2. Hydrate

– Start your day with a glass of water. Add a slice of lemon for a refreshing twist and to kickstart digestion.

3. Gentle Movement

– Take a 10-15 minute walk outside or do some light stretching. This doesn’t have to be a workout; just get your body moving.

Midday Mindfulness 🧘‍♀️

1. Snack Smart

– Choose snacks high in healthy fats and proteins, like nuts or yogurt. They help stabilize blood sugar levels, which can impact hormonal balance.

2. Breathe

– Try a five-minute breathing exercise during your lunch break. Inhale for 4 counts, hold for 4, and exhale for 4. This simple practice reduces stress.

3. Limit Caffeine

– If you can, try to cut back on caffeine after noon. This will help your body prepare for sleep later in the day.

Evening Routine 🌙

1. Dine Early

– Try to eat dinner at least three hours before bedtime. This gives your body time to digest and prevents sleep disturbances.

2. Wind Down

– Create a calming atmosphere. Dim the lights, light some candles, or play soft music. This signals to your body that it’s time to relax.

3. Tech Curfew

– Put away screens at least an hour before bed. The blue light emitted can interfere with your body’s production of melatonin.

4. Relaxing Ritual

– Engage in a relaxing activity like reading, journaling, or taking a warm bath. I love to add Epsom salts to my bath for a little extra relaxation.

5. Sleep Hygiene

– Keep your bedroom cool, dark, and quiet. Consider using blackout curtains and a white noise machine if necessary.

Bonus Tips for Better Sleep

  • Supplements: Consider magnesium or herbal teas like chamomile or valerian root. These can be relaxing and help prepare your body for sleep.
  • Gratitude Practice: Jot down three things you’re grateful for each night. This simple habit helps shift your mind to a positive state before sleep.
  • Limit Alcohol: While a glass of wine can be tempting, it can disrupt sleep later in the night.
